Maternal knowledge of neonatal danger signs and associated factors among postpartum mothers attending public health facilities in Adama town, Ethiopia

The neonatal period, defined as the first 28 days of life, remains a critical phase for child survival. According to the 2019 Ethiopian Demographic and Health Survey, the neonatal mortality rate was 33 deaths per 1,000 live births. Despite various interventions, neonatal mortality and morbidities related to neonatal danger signs persist. Previous studies on maternal knowledge of neonatal danger signs have reported inconsistent findings.
ObjectiveThis study replicates established associations between maternal characteristics and neonatal danger sign knowledge in a previously unstudied urban site within Oromia, Ethiopia, and also examines how prompted recognition affects the measured prevalence of knowledge compared with spontaneous-recall approaches.
MethodsA facility-based cross-sectional study was conducted from April 1–30, 2022. A total of 426 postpartum women were selected using systematic random sampling. Data were collected through face-to-face exit interviews using a structured questionnaire. Data entry was done with EPI Info, and analysis was performed using SPSS version 26. Knowledge assessed via 9 World Health Organization (WHO) neonatal danger signs (NDS) items (prompted yes/no, mean cutoff ≥ 5 = good). Multivariable logistic regression identified factors (p < 0.05).
Results75.5% (95% CI 71.6–79.7%) had good knowledge. Factors significantly associated with good maternal knowledge include educational level of college or above [AOR: 4.83; 95% CI: 1.49, 15.64], secondary educational level [AOR: 3.10; 95% CI: 1.09, 8.78], delivery by caesarean section [AOR: 2.47; 95% CI: 1.28, 4.80], multigravida [AOR: 2.11; 95% CI: 1.26, 3.52], and grand multigravida [AOR: 3.68; 95% CI: 1.08, 12.62].
ConclusionMaternal knowledge of neonatal danger signs was relatively high in this urban postnatal sample, but the estimate is influenced by the recognition-based measurement approach. The findings reinforce previously reported associations and provide context-specific evidence from Adama town to inform newborn health education.
